Yellow-spotted lizards are one among the night lizards. They grow to 12.69cm. (5.00 in). Their color is approximately black and they have an array of yellow spots distributed throughout their sides, extending from the tip of their snouts to their rear flanks. On their tail, the yellow spots are alternatively thin and faint bands.

The Yellow Spotted Lizard is a species of Night Lizard that is native to Mexico and other parts of Central America. They are also known by other names such as the Yellow-Spotted Tropical Night Lizard. Yellow Spotted Lizard Taxonomy The Yellow Spotted Lizard belongs to the Xantusiidae family of lizards.

The yellow-spotted monitor [1] [2] [3] ( Varanus panoptes ), also known as the Argus monitor, [4] is a monitor lizard found in northern and western regions of Australia and southern New Guinea. [1] [2] Taxonomy

1 Its Latin name is Lepidophyma flavimaculatum. Yellow-spotted night lizard belongs to Lepidophyma genus, and it's a member of the Xantusiidae family. It is one of the largest species of that family. 2 They can be found in southern North America and Central America. The population is distributed from central Mexico through Panama.

The term "yellow-spotted lizard" is most often used to describe a small, harmless species of the family Xantusiidae. Identification Yellow-spotted lizards (Lepidophyma flavimaculatum) grow to about 10 inches in length, though most are smaller. They have an earth-toned ground color, with shades of brown, gray and black.

The yellow spotted lizard, also known by its scientific name Lepidophyma flavimaculatum, belongs to the Xantusiidae family, commonly known as night lizards. Habitat and Geographic Distribution They are indigenous to Central America, making their homes in areas ranging from Mexico to Panama.
